Vibrating Silo Bottoms

Vibrating silo bottoms ensure a uniform and continuous discharge of bulk solid materials, preventing product segregation and eliminating dead zones inside the silo.

One of their main advantages is the elimination of common discharge problems such as material bridging, rat-holing, irregular flow and material build-up on the silo walls.

Features of Vibrating Silo Bottoms

They consist of a fixed upper section attached to the silo and a vibrating lower section suspended by tie rods with elastic mountings at both ends. The joint between both sections is completely sealed by means of a flexible sleeve secured with clamps.

Optionally, they can be fitted with an internal counter-cone to improve material flow and facilitate discharge. Silos may also be equipped with additional fluidization, aeration and other auxiliary systems.

  • Manufactured in carbon steel or stainless steel.
  • Available in diameters from 600 mm to 2,500 mm.
